Sign A Rama founder recognised as one of the most influential in industry

Sarah Stowe

One of the founding members of the team that launched printing franchise, Sign A Rama, Brian Pretorius, has been recognised as one of the Most Influential People in the print, sign and display industries.

A poll run by Visual Impact magazine asked members of both the Visual Industries Suppliers Association and the Australian Sign and Graphics Association who they felt had the most influence in their industry, and Pretorious was one that came out on top.

“I was amazed when the editor called me to say that I had been nominated,” Pretorius told Franchising. “To be honest, I asked who had voted for me and joked that I would need to buy that person a case of beer, and he said that if that was the case I would need to a lot more than one case.”

Sign A Rama was launched in Australia in 1998, with Pretorius and his team struggling against a general attitude that the business was an American franchise, where for the first years of business no local supplier would sell or supply to the Sign A Rama Group.

All the fittings, equipment and software was shipped to Australia from the USA while Pretorius continued to sell the sign franchise concept to the local Australian suppliers. After a few years the local industry saw the came onboard, offering their products and services. Today all the fixture, fittings, furniture, equipment and software for a new Sign A Rama franchises are bought, supplied and serviced in Australia.
